SPA sita nell'antico vulcano spento di Agnano dove un unico fenomeno geologico mondiale (ne esiste solo uno simile in Giappone) dà luogo alle Stufe di San gennaro, grotte termali a calore secco che diventano progressivamente più calde (90° l'ultima), scavate nel tufo in epoca romana sotto l'imperatore Augusto, in corrispondenza di altrettanti soffioni di aria vulcanica. Offre saune, doccia, piscine termali, lettini, tisane, frutte, solarium relax a 35€.

Parco Virgiliano is a scenic park located on the hill of Posillipo, Naples, Italy. The Park serves as a green oasis, built on the tufa stone typical to the coast of Posillipo. A series of terraces overlooking the whole Gulf of Naples provides the park with a unique array of impressive vistas, including views of the coasts of Amalfi and Sorrento, Mount Vesuvius, Gaiola Bay, Pollione'S amphitheater, Trentaremi Bay, Nisida island, the factory neighbourhood of Bagnoli, Pozzuoli, Baia, Bacoli, Monte di Procida and the beautiful islands of Ischia, Capri and Procida.

It’s the most important neoclassical italian churchresembling Rome’s Phanteon. It was wanted byFerdinando IV di Borbone to thank San Francescodi Paola who conquered back the kingdom.It was built between 1816 and 1836.

The Jesuits built the church, which passed to the Franciscans in 1767. It has suffered over the years several collapses, demolition and revamping actions.The interior is in Baroque style with walls covered with marble and a Greek cross plan, with three naves.

Built between 1283 and 1324 it was initially of Gothicstyle. It was commissioned by Carlo II d’Angiò. It thenbecame the headquarters of the Dominicans and chuchof the Aragonese nobility.

Also known as the Brancaccio Chapel, as it containsone of the most important sculptures in the city, theTomb of Rainaldo Brancacci made by Donatello.The interior of the church has a stunning marble furniture.
